Page 4 of BOMA Z65.3-2009 Section 3: Summary of Method
B. Measure the void areas....

Page 11 Definitions
Discussion: 'Only the lowest floor of a multi story lobby is included in EGA....
.... they are simply not measured.

Why does B. in Section 3 say to measure voids?

David Fingret
Extreme Measures Inc.
June 14, 2016

Hi Keith,

I would say that is an inconsistency in the Standard. This will be resolved in the next version of the Gross Areas Standard due next year. In any event, it is clear according to the standard that VOIDS are not included in EGA or CGA. Whether you measure the void and deduct it from the CGA or EGA or not measure the VOID at all, your results will be the same.
